C++ Developer Jobs in London

101 to 125 of 269 C++ Developer Jobs in London

C++ Developer

London, England, United Kingdom
Hybrid / WFH Options
BMLL Technologies Limited
high-quality delivery to customers who rely on our services daily, processing 600GB of new data across 750,000 securities. We seek a skilled C++ Developer to join a small team managing market and analytics data products. You will design and develop our next-generation analytics data products … market data and analytics products, including requirement gathering, design, implementation, and deployment. Develop new data products using C++. Migrate existing Python data products to C++ to enhance performance. Improve parsing frameworks, data quality, testing, and CI processes. Understand data workflows from ingestion to delivery. Communicate with internal teams and … financial exchanges. Provide second-line support for data processes and products. Essential Requirements: Experience with financial or large datasets. Proven experience in production-level C++ development on Linux. Familiarity with development methodologies like source control, unit testing, and CI. Ability to independently manage projects over months. Strong problem-solving More ❯
Posted:

Lead C++ Developer

London, United Kingdom
Hybrid / WFH Options
BMLL Technologies
data services. These are accessed by our customers who are dependent on our services for their own workflows. We are looking for a strong C++ Developer to lead a small team who engineers the market and analytics data products. As part of our technology strategy you will design … solution with the team, and building and delivering completed functionality to production. Delivering new data products in C++. Migration of Python data products into C++ to drastically improve performance. Helping to drive improvements in all areas, including the parsing framework, data quality, testing and CI. Understanding the data, how … and the data, shared amongst the team. ESSENTIAL: Experience of working with financial data, or other large datasets. Industry experience of writing production-level C++ and delivering functioning, well-tested systems. Experience of technical leadership of a small team. Industry experience of developing on a Linux platform. Industry experience More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

High Performance C++ Developer – London

London, England, United Kingdom
Oxford Knight
Social network you want to login/join with: High Performance C++ Developer – London, London col-narrow-left Client: Oxford Knight Location: London, United Kingdom Job Category: Other - EU work permit required: Yes col-narrow-right Job Reference: 6d81278ff043 Job Views: 4 Posted: 02.06.2025 Expiry Date: 17.07.2025 col … hire individuals from diverse backgrounds such as gaming, Meta, Google, ACM ICPC winners, Google Code Jam, Olympiads, etc. The new codebase is developed using C++ up to C++20. Requirements: A bachelor’s degree in Computer Science or a highly technical, scientific discipline. In-depth knowledge of modern C++. Strong More ❯
Posted:

C++ Developer

London Area, United Kingdom
Ingenii Search
Ingenii Search are seeking a highly motivated and technically strong C++ Developer to join a successful, world leading FX Trading Desk. This is a hands-on role focused on developing high-performance trading systems in C++. You will work directly with traders, quants, and other technologists to deliver … solutions that drive trading performance and operational efficiency. Key Responsibilities Develop and maintain high-throughput trading applications in C++ Collaborate with traders to understand requirements and deliver tools to support pricing, execution, and risk management Work closely with quants and other developers to implement new trading strategies and models … respond to any front-office issues or incidents Key Requirements 2–5 years of professional software development experience is ideal Strong proficiency in modern C++ (C++14/17/20) Why Join Us Work in a dynamic, fast-paced front office environment Direct impact on trading outcomes and PnL More ❯
Posted:

C++ Developer

City of London, London, United Kingdom
Ingenii Search
Ingenii Search are seeking a highly motivated and technically strong C++ Developer to join a successful, world leading FX Trading Desk. This is a hands-on role focused on developing high-performance trading systems in C++. You will work directly with traders, quants, and other technologists to deliver … solutions that drive trading performance and operational efficiency. Key Responsibilities Develop and maintain high-throughput trading applications in C++ Collaborate with traders to understand requirements and deliver tools to support pricing, execution, and risk management Work closely with quants and other developers to implement new trading strategies and models … respond to any front-office issues or incidents Key Requirements 2–5 years of professional software development experience is ideal Strong proficiency in modern C++ (C++14/17/20) Why Join Us Work in a dynamic, fast-paced front office environment Direct impact on trading outcomes and PnL More ❯
Posted:

C++ Developer

london, south east england, united kingdom
Ingenii Search
Ingenii Search are seeking a highly motivated and technically strong C++ Developer to join a successful, world leading FX Trading Desk. This is a hands-on role focused on developing high-performance trading systems in C++. You will work directly with traders, quants, and other technologists to deliver … solutions that drive trading performance and operational efficiency. Key Responsibilities Develop and maintain high-throughput trading applications in C++ Collaborate with traders to understand requirements and deliver tools to support pricing, execution, and risk management Work closely with quants and other developers to implement new trading strategies and models … respond to any front-office issues or incidents Key Requirements 2–5 years of professional software development experience is ideal Strong proficiency in modern C++ (C++14/17/20) Why Join Us Work in a dynamic, fast-paced front office environment Direct impact on trading outcomes and PnL More ❯
Posted:

C++ Developer

london (city of london), south east england, united kingdom
Ingenii Search
Ingenii Search are seeking a highly motivated and technically strong C++ Developer to join a successful, world leading FX Trading Desk. This is a hands-on role focused on developing high-performance trading systems in C++. You will work directly with traders, quants, and other technologists to deliver … solutions that drive trading performance and operational efficiency. Key Responsibilities Develop and maintain high-throughput trading applications in C++ Collaborate with traders to understand requirements and deliver tools to support pricing, execution, and risk management Work closely with quants and other developers to implement new trading strategies and models … respond to any front-office issues or incidents Key Requirements 2–5 years of professional software development experience is ideal Strong proficiency in modern C++ (C++14/17/20) Why Join Us Work in a dynamic, fast-paced front office environment Direct impact on trading outcomes and PnL More ❯
Posted:

C++ Developer – Tier 1 HFT Shop – Excellent Compensation + Benefits

London, England, United Kingdom
Mondrian Alpha
first 25 applicants Get AI-powered advice on this job and more exclusive features. My client, a global HFT Shop, are seeking an expert C++ Developer to join a brand-new trading pod in London. In this role, you will be an integral part of a newly established More ❯
Posted:

C++ Algorithmic Developer, Commodities Trading

London, England, United Kingdom
JR United Kingdom
Social network you want to login/join with: C++ Algorithmic Developer, Commodities Trading, london col-narrow-left Client: NJF Global Holdings Ltd Location: london, United Kingdom Job Category: Other - EU work permit required: Yes col-narrow-right Job Views: 1 Posted: 25.05.2025 Expiry Date: 09.07.2025 col-wide … Job Description: Our client's Algo Trading Group seeks a skilled C++ Developer for its Electronic Trading Team. This role involves developing high-performance, low-latency systems for sophisticated algorithmic trading strategies. Focus Areas: Native Spread Trading Systems: Designing and implementing algorithms that identify and execute opportunities in … that efficiently execute large orders by intelligently sourcing liquidity across various trading venues and over time, minimizing market impact and slippage. Required Expertise: Exceptional C++ skills , including common trading data structures, low-latency techniques, robust concurrency control, efficient memory management, and CPU/cache optimization. Proficiency in network programming More ❯
Posted:

C++ Developer

London, England, United Kingdom
Talan Group
the UK, Talan has 500 employees across several sites, the main being London, Edinburgh, Chester, and Leeds. Job Description We are looking for a C++ Developer to be part of a Global Markets IT Risk team. This team will be based around the globe, with this specific role … team. Qualifications Strong experience in IT Front Office, preferably on CB desks (15+ years). Good understanding of equities and commodities products. Expertise in C++, Weblogic, SQL Server. Good knowledge of JAVA/C#. Working experience in Jenkins, Sonar & Fortify. Highly motivated to work directly for a front-office More ❯
Posted:

VP C++ Developer

London Area, United Kingdom
Alexander Chapman
Currently partnering with a Leading Investment Bank in London who are looking to hire a Senior C++ Developer and be at the forefront of designing and building cutting-edge, low-latency trading systems that power the global markets business. This is a unique opportunity to work in a … enhance low-latency software solutions that support automated trading across multiple asset classes, focusing on scalability, performance, and security. Key Responsibilities Develop high-performance C++ code for trading systems. Collaborate with cross-functional teams to deliver business-aligned solutions. Apply secure coding practices and perform rigorous testing. Participate in … reviews and promote knowledge sharing. Track emerging technologies and contribute to innovation. Provide strategic input on planning, architecture, and risk management. Requirements Expert-level C++ proficiency, including modern standards. Proven experience with low-latency systems and performance optimization. Strong analytical skills and the ability to work independently. Excellent communication More ❯
Posted:

VP C++ Developer

City of London, London, United Kingdom
Alexander Chapman
Currently partnering with a Leading Investment Bank in London who are looking to hire a Senior C++ Developer and be at the forefront of designing and building cutting-edge, low-latency trading systems that power the global markets business. This is a unique opportunity to work in a … enhance low-latency software solutions that support automated trading across multiple asset classes, focusing on scalability, performance, and security. Key Responsibilities Develop high-performance C++ code for trading systems. Collaborate with cross-functional teams to deliver business-aligned solutions. Apply secure coding practices and perform rigorous testing. Participate in … reviews and promote knowledge sharing. Track emerging technologies and contribute to innovation. Provide strategic input on planning, architecture, and risk management. Requirements Expert-level C++ proficiency, including modern standards. Proven experience with low-latency systems and performance optimization. Strong analytical skills and the ability to work independently. Excellent communication More ❯
Posted:

VP C++ Developer

london, south east england, united kingdom
Alexander Chapman
Currently partnering with a Leading Investment Bank in London who are looking to hire a Senior C++ Developer and be at the forefront of designing and building cutting-edge, low-latency trading systems that power the global markets business. This is a unique opportunity to work in a … enhance low-latency software solutions that support automated trading across multiple asset classes, focusing on scalability, performance, and security. Key Responsibilities Develop high-performance C++ code for trading systems. Collaborate with cross-functional teams to deliver business-aligned solutions. Apply secure coding practices and perform rigorous testing. Participate in … reviews and promote knowledge sharing. Track emerging technologies and contribute to innovation. Provide strategic input on planning, architecture, and risk management. Requirements Expert-level C++ proficiency, including modern standards. Proven experience with low-latency systems and performance optimization. Strong analytical skills and the ability to work independently. Excellent communication More ❯
Posted:

VP C++ Developer

london (city of london), south east england, united kingdom
Alexander Chapman
Currently partnering with a Leading Investment Bank in London who are looking to hire a Senior C++ Developer and be at the forefront of designing and building cutting-edge, low-latency trading systems that power the global markets business. This is a unique opportunity to work in a … enhance low-latency software solutions that support automated trading across multiple asset classes, focusing on scalability, performance, and security. Key Responsibilities Develop high-performance C++ code for trading systems. Collaborate with cross-functional teams to deliver business-aligned solutions. Apply secure coding practices and perform rigorous testing. Participate in … reviews and promote knowledge sharing. Track emerging technologies and contribute to innovation. Provide strategic input on planning, architecture, and risk management. Requirements Expert-level C++ proficiency, including modern standards. Proven experience with low-latency systems and performance optimization. Strong analytical skills and the ability to work independently. Excellent communication More ❯
Posted:

C++ Developer - Up to £900 P/D - London/Hybrid

London, England, United Kingdom
Hybrid / WFH Options
JR United Kingdom
Job Title: C++ Developer Client: Performance Software Scale Up Location: London - Hybrid working offered Salary: up to £900 P/D Job Description: My client is seeking a talented C++ engineer to join their team of elite software developers to build their next-generation performance software platform. … expand the team. The position is based in London with flexible hybrid working options. You will have: At least 2 years of experience with C++ Experience with highly distributed and scalable systems Strong understanding of high-level system design Outstanding academic background A curious, tech-driven personality Benefits include More ❯
Posted:

Front Office C++ Developer - FX Trading Desk

City of London, London, United Kingdom
Ingenii Search Ltd
A leading bank in the city are seeking a highly motivated and technically strong C++ Developer to join a successful, world leading FX Trading Desk. This is a hands-on role focused on developing high-performance trading systems in C++. You will work directly with traders, quants, and … other technologists to deliver solutions that drive trading performance and operational efficiency. Key Responsibilities Develop and maintain high-throughput trading applications in C++ Collaborate with traders to understand requirements and deliver tools to support pricing, execution, and risk management Work closely with quants and other developers to implement new More ❯
Posted:

Front Office C++ Developer - FX Trading Desk

London Area, United Kingdom
Ingenii Search Ltd
A leading bank in the city are seeking a highly motivated and technically strong C++ Developer to join a successful, world leading FX Trading Desk. This is a hands-on role focused on developing high-performance trading systems in C++. You will work directly with traders, quants, and … other technologists to deliver solutions that drive trading performance and operational efficiency. Key Responsibilities Develop and maintain high-throughput trading applications in C++ Collaborate with traders to understand requirements and deliver tools to support pricing, execution, and risk management Work closely with quants and other developers to implement new More ❯
Posted:

Front Office C++ Developer - FX Trading Desk

london, south east england, united kingdom
Ingenii Search Ltd
A leading bank in the city are seeking a highly motivated and technically strong C++ Developer to join a successful, world leading FX Trading Desk. This is a hands-on role focused on developing high-performance trading systems in C++. You will work directly with traders, quants, and … other technologists to deliver solutions that drive trading performance and operational efficiency. Key Responsibilities Develop and maintain high-throughput trading applications in C++ Collaborate with traders to understand requirements and deliver tools to support pricing, execution, and risk management Work closely with quants and other developers to implement new More ❯
Posted:

Front Office C++ Developer - FX Trading Desk

South East London, England, United Kingdom
Ingenii Search Ltd
A leading bank in the city are seeking a highly motivated and technically strong C++ Developer to join a successful, world leading FX Trading Desk. This is a hands-on role focused on developing high-performance trading systems in C++. You will work directly with traders, quants, and … other technologists to deliver solutions that drive trading performance and operational efficiency. Key Responsibilities Develop and maintain high-throughput trading applications in C++ Collaborate with traders to understand requirements and deliver tools to support pricing, execution, and risk management Work closely with quants and other developers to implement new More ❯
Posted:

Front Office C++ Developer - FX Trading Desk

london (city of london), south east england, united kingdom
Ingenii Search Ltd
A leading bank in the city are seeking a highly motivated and technically strong C++ Developer to join a successful, world leading FX Trading Desk. This is a hands-on role focused on developing high-performance trading systems in C++. You will work directly with traders, quants, and … other technologists to deliver solutions that drive trading performance and operational efficiency. Key Responsibilities Develop and maintain high-throughput trading applications in C++ Collaborate with traders to understand requirements and deliver tools to support pricing, execution, and risk management Work closely with quants and other developers to implement new More ❯
Posted:

Software Developer - C++ | U.K

London, England, United Kingdom
Intermedia.net, Inc
have many employees who have been with us 10, 15, and 20+ years! About the role Intermedia is looking for a talented and energetic C++ developer with real-world experience in designing and developing server applications to support a fast-growing UCaaS company. The successful candidate will be … of the system, as well as to help solve technical problems. Required Skills Software development (programming) experience of at least 3 years Knowledge of C++ 17, including STL, BOOST Developing for Linux, applications-daemons Debugging in Linux (gdb), including coredumps Object Oriented Programming, multithreaded applications (including various primitives for More ❯
Posted:

C++ Developer - Up to £900 P/D - London/Hybrid

London, England, United Kingdom
Hybrid / WFH Options
ZipRecruiter
Job Description Job title: C++ Developer Client: Performance Software Scale Up Salary: up to £900 P/D Location: London - Hybrid working offered The role: My client is seeking a talented engineer to join their existing team of elite software engineers to help build their next performance software … team. The role is based in London, with some flexibility for hybrid working. You will have: At least 2 years of experience working with C++ Experience with highly distributed and scalable systems Strong understanding of high-level system design An outstanding academic background A curious, tech-driven personality The More ❯
Posted:

Lead C++ Quant Developer - Macro Desk | London, UK | In-Office

London, England, United Kingdom
Selby Jennings
Lead C++ Quant Developer - Macro Desk Selby Jennings London, United Kingdom Apply now Posted 10 days ago In-Office Job Permanent Negotiable Lead C++ Quant Developer - Macro Desk Selby Jennings London, United Kingdom Apply now We're partnering with a global investment firm on a greenfield … rebuild of its macro analytics and trading infrastructure. This cloud-native platform will power high-performance pricing and risk systems. As Lead Quant Developer , you'll drive this transformation-leading a team to deliver scalable, production-grade solutions at the intersection of quant finance and advanced engineering. Responsibilities Architect … and build a next-gen macro analytics platform in modern C++, optimised for performance and scale. Develop distributed systems and Monte Carlo engines for real-time pricing and risk in cloud and multi-core environments. Collaborate with quants and traders to productionize models and integrate analytics into front-end More ❯
Posted:

Hedge Fund - Senior C++ Quant Developer - Equities - Linux - Python - Data/Algos/Low latency

London, United Kingdom
Scope AT Limited
Hedge Fund - Senior C++ Quant Developer - Equities - Linux - Python - Data/Algos/Low latency Hedge Fund background essential C++ (Version 11 upwards), Linux, Python (nice to have). Trading systems experience - ideally experience working in the equities space. Ideally the technical has experience with algo implementation. … Quantitative Developer - Equities Technology We are in search of a Quantitative Developer to join our team who is passionate about designing, architecting, and implementing low latency C++ systems that are not only robust, resilient, and accurate, but also exceptionally fast. Our team works directly with the firm … s central trading teams. By constructing and maintaining this high-performance infrastructure used by these teams, this developer will enable new trading opportunities across businesses and regions, allowing the best possible execution performance. Job Duties Development of execution algorithms, order management systems, strategy containers, connectivity, and messaging systems. Work More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Hedge Fund - Senior C++ Quant Developer - Equities - Linux - Python - Data/Algos/Low Latency

London, England, United Kingdom
Scope AT Limited
Hedge Fund - Senior C++ Quant Developer - Equities - Linux - Python - Data/Algos/Low latency Hedge Fund background essential C++ (Version 11 upwards), Linux, Python (nice to have). Trading systems experience - ideally experience working in the equities space. Ideally the technical has experience with algo implementation. … Quantitative Developer - Equities Technology We are in search of a Quantitative Developer to join our team who is passionate about designing, architecting, and implementing low latency C++ systems that are not only robust, resilient, and accurate, but also exceptionally fast. Our team works directly with the firm … s central trading teams. By constructing and maintaining this high-performance infrastructure used by these teams, this developer will enable new trading opportunities across businesses and regions, allowing the best possible execution performance. Job Duties Development of execution algorithms, order management systems, strategy containers, connectivity, and messaging systems. Work More ❯
Posted:
C++ Developer
London
10th Percentile
£52,500
25th Percentile
£96,250
Median
£130,000
75th Percentile
£170,000
90th Percentile
£175,000